All offersWarszawaPHPBack-end Developer
Back-end Developer
PHP
TUI

Back-end Developer

TUI
Warszawa
Type of work
Undetermined
Experience
Mid
Employment Type
B2B
Operating mode
Remote

Tech stack

    PHP
    regular
    MySQL
    regular
    AWS
    nice to have
    Docker
    nice to have
    REST API
    nice to have
    Golang
    nice to have
    NodeJS
    nice to have

Job description

Online interview
💸 Salary:
Junior/Mid:
11 000 - 15 000 PLN net/mo (B2B) | 30K - 40K EUR annually
Senior/Rockstar: >15 000 PLN net/mo | >40K EUR annually
🤝 Contract: B2B
📍 Location: 100% remote (Italy and Poland only)
📏 Length: Long-term
🏃‍♂️ Start: ASAP
👀 Vacancies: PLENTY

We are looking for a passionate Back-end Developer to join TUI Musement. Previously known as TUI Destination Experiences, which included the independently operated Musement business, the new TUI Musement creates value for its suppliers and customers by rolling out a unique digital platform+ model, which combines a scalable digital platform for sourcing, producing and distributing Tours & Activities, with curated service delivery in more than 50 countries worldwide. 

In 2020 they were awarded the Great Place To Work Italia Certification.

If you want to move the world forward in Leisure, Travel & Tourism, you should apply. 

As ITCraftship, we’re helping talented software developers from all over the world to achieve their professional goals by matching them with the top tech companies. Our goal is to promote the remote workstyle among startups and scale-ups and help on-site software engineers to get the telecommuting job of their dreams.

WHAT YOU WILL DO:
As Back-end Developer, you will be in charge of expanding, maintaining, and evolving our backend architecture. Backend is the core part of Musement's business. It is used in internal projects but also external ones.

Our main application is based on Symfony4 but on top of that, we have different API gateways written in PHP, NodeJS and GO. All our applications use MySQL as primary data store but also rely on Elasticsearch and Redis.

Musement's backend architecture embraces the "backend for frontend" pattern. This approach allows us to easily connect our backend to a bunch of different client applications: SPA, mobile app or other backend systems.

The whole architecture is on AWS and is managed with an Infrastructure As a Code approach.

WHAT YOU GAIN:

  • You will join a team of enthusiastic people who are working on daily basis with the newest technologies
  • We will invest in your skills development and certification
  • Every Friday is a Tech Friday | Where you can study and/or test new technologies
  • Freedom to choose your dev tools (hardware and software)

Job requirements

What you need:

MUST-HAVE

  • PHP and Golang is our focus, but we’ll hire people coming from other tech-stacks as well
  • Experience with REST API design, implementation, and maintenance
  • Good knowledge of the HTTP protocol
  • Very good written and spoken English and communication skills

Bonus points for
:

  • Knowledge of AWS, GCP or Azure
  • Experience with Elasticsearch, with serverless tools and IAC, with Docker-based environments, with automated tests (unit, functional, integration)

OUR PROCESS:

Application  -> Tech interview -> Online Assessment -> Culture fit interview -> Offer

Our recruitment process is well organized and fast-paced. We're engineers ourselves, so we know whom we're looking for. It is possible to shake hands on the offer in as little as 3-4 weeks from starting the process. We value your time and offer feedback at every step of the process.